Battle Against Cloudy or Green Water

A sudden algae bloom or bacterial haze can turn a beautiful tank into a murky mess overnight. This is often caused by excess nutrients, too much light, or an immature filter. Mofishine products that contain specific enzyme blends can help break down organic waste before it fuels algae. They also support the growth of beneficial bacteria that outcompete nuisance organisms. If you have struggled with persistent green water, incorporating a Mofishine treatment as part of your weekly maintenance can help restore clarity without resorting to extreme light reductions or chemical algaecides.

New Tank Syndrome and Cycling Struggles

Setting up a new aquarium is exciting, but the nitrogen cycle can be frustrating. It takes weeks for beneficial bacteria to colonize the filter. During this period, fish can be stressed or even harmed. Mofishine offers concentrated bacteria supplements designed to accelerate this process. Many users report a noticeable reduction in ammonia within days when using these products correctly. Practical Tips for First-Time Users

If you are considering Mofishine for the first time, start with a single product rather than combining multiple formulas. This allows you to see how your aquarium responds and identify what works for your specific setup. Many users find that a water clarity product combined with a bacteria starter covers the most common needs.

Keep a simple log of when you add the product and what changes you observe. Noticing improvements in fish activity, water color, or plant growth over a couple of weeks is a good sign. If you do not see results after a week, recheck your water parameters and make sure your filter is functioning properly. Sometimes, mechanical issues like a clogged sponge are the real culprit, and no additive can fix that alone.

Also consider that Mofishine is not a substitute for regular maintenance. Partial water changes, cleaning the filter, and removing uneaten food remain essential.
